AIS-Phila 2026 Scholarship
in Honor of William J. Ward, Jr.

The America-Italy Society of Philadelphia is pleased to announce its Scholarship for Study Abroad in Italy, designed to support outstanding undergraduates enrolled at a Greater Philadelphia area university who will be studying abroad in Italy during the AY 2026-27. This scholarship furthers AIS-Phila’s mission of fostering connections between the US and Italy.

This year, the scholarship is given in honor of William J. Ward, Jr.

The AIS-Phila 2026 Scholarship for Study Abroad in Honor of William J. Ward, Jr. celebrates Bill’s enduring commitment to the Italian language, cultural exchange, and artistic expression. With this scholarship, AIS-Phila is proud to support three outstanding students in their study abroad experiences in Rome, Italy.

On October 29th, at 4 p.m., the scholarship recipients will present on their experiences online, live from Rome at the 2026 William J. Ward Jr. Scholarship Event. In addition, the scholarship recipients will post weekly updates, pictures, and insights about their experiences on AIS-Phila’s social media channels. Stay tuned!

Scholarship Recipients

Will Bredlau

Will Bredlau is a student at Temple University, majoring in Geography & Urban Planning. He is passionate about mobility and public transportation.

Will chose to study at Temple University Rome to experience European urban planning firsthand and understand how the landscape affects people's lives.

He hopes to use the scholarship funds provided by the America-Italy Society of Philadelphia to travel around Italy and learn how other city governments handle transportation infrastructure.
